Fórum bcd overflow o q fazer?? #338858
16/03/2007
0
No iboconsole eu faço a consulta sql funciona perfeitamente.
e no clientdataset+provider+sqldataset da erro de BCD OVERFLOW.
O q eu devo fazer???
São campos numeric(10,2) e faço varios calculos..
Abracos
e no clientdataset+provider+sqldataset da erro de BCD OVERFLOW.
O q eu devo fazer???
São campos numeric(10,2) e faço varios calculos..
Abracos
Fabiotb
Curtir tópico
+ 0
Responder
Post mais votado
19/03/2007
Olá.
Passei por problema parecido usando MSSQL2000+D7+dbexpress
O erro aparecia quando continha função de agregação SUM(CAMPO).
A solução encontrada foi usar:
Não sei se no IB existe [b:2e26cda668]Convert[/b:2e26cda668], caso contrario tente [b:2e26cda668]Cast[/b:2e26cda668]
Espero que ajude.. 8)
Passei por problema parecido usando MSSQL2000+D7+dbexpress
O erro aparecia quando continha função de agregação SUM(CAMPO).
A solução encontrada foi usar:
select convert(numeric(15,2),sum(CAMPO)) as TOTAL from Tabela
Não sei se no IB existe [b:2e26cda668]Convert[/b:2e26cda668], caso contrario tente [b:2e26cda668]Cast[/b:2e26cda668]
Espero que ajude.. 8)
Macario
Responder
Gostei + 2
Mais Posts
21/03/2007
Fabiotb
graça ao cast, problema solucionando..
Obrigado
Obrigado
Responder
Gostei + 0
Clique aqui para fazer login e interagir na Comunidade :)